泛型概述

import java.util.*;
/*
泛型:jdk1.5版本以後出現新特性,用於解決安全問題是一個安全機制

http://blog.csdn.net/LonelyRoamer/article/details/7868820?locationNum=5&fps=1
此博主解釋了泛型的內部機制

好處:
1.將運行時期出現的classCastException問題,轉移到了編譯時期。
     方便程序員解決問題,讓運行時期問題減少。

2.避免了強制類型轉換
*/
class 
{
	public static void main(String []args)
	{
		ArrayList<String> al=new ArrayList<String>();

		al.add("acs02");
		al.add("ac");
		al.add("acbd06");

		Iterator<String> it=al.iterator();

		while(it.hasNext())
		{
			String s=it.next();

			System.out.println(s);
		}
	}
}

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章